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ton?

The cheapest way to get from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ton is to train which costs $2.61 - $4.02 and takes 22 min.

What is the fastest way to get from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ton?

The fastest way to get from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ton is to taxi which takes 14 min and costs $119.57 - $152.17 .

Is there a direct bus between Whitechapel Underground Station and Leyton?

No, there is no direct bus from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ton. However, there are services departing from Cavell Street and arriving at Shrubland Road via Lea Bridge Roundabout.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 51 min.

Is there a direct train between Whitechapel Underground Station and Leyton?

Yes, there is a direct train departing from Bethnal Green and arriving at Walthamstow Central. Services depart every 20 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 11 min.

How far is it from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ton?

The distance between Whitechapel Underground Station and Leyton is 9 km.

How do I travel from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ton without a car?

The best way to get from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ton without a car is to train which takes 22 min and costs $2.61 - $4.02 .

How long does it take to get from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ton?

The train from Bethnal Green to Walthamstow Central takes 11 min including transfers and departs every 20 minutes.

Where do I catch the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ton bus from?

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ton bus services, operated by London Buses, depart from Cavell Street station.

Where do I catch the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ton train from?

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ton train services, operated by London Overground, depart from Bethnal Green station.

Train or bus from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ton?

The best way to get from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ton is to train which takes 22 min and costs $2.61 - $4.02 .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$5 - $7.07 and takes 51 min.

Where does the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ton bus arrive?

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ton bus services, operated by London Buses, arrive at Lea Bridge Roundabout station.

Where does the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ton train arrive?

Whitechapel Underground Station to Leyton train services, operated by London Overground, arrive at Walthamstow Central station.
